Magnetic Component Engineering announces S3069 Samarium Cobalt, a technological breakthrough!

Torrance, CA - (BUSINESS WIRE SYSTEM) - Jan. 8, 1999 - Magnetic Component Engineering, Inc., a California Corporation, located in the City of Torrance has announced that S3069, a Samarium Cobalt alloy with properties that excel is now in production.

S3069 is the most superior Samarium Cobalt alloy magnet material currently available in the industry. Until 1999, MCE was providing this material in limited quantities only to the defense and aerospace companies. The alloy has magnetic properties that exceed industry standards by miles!

The values of residual induction are typically 11,100 Gauss. The residual induction is guaranteed to exceed 10,900 Gauss. The most interesting fact is that this is accomplished without compromising intrinsic coercivity, which is guaranteed to exceed 19,000 Oersteds. This makes it a very desirable material. The only material that comes close to MCE's S3069 is Shin-Etsu’sR32H, however, the R32H has a minimum coercivity of 10,000 Oersteds rendering it useless for high temperature applications.

With superior mechanical characteristics, and exceptionally fast deliveries, Magnetic Component Engineering's S3069 is catching on fast in the industry.
